Company Description

The Women's Health Centre Southern Highlands is in Mittagong, NSW and dedicated to supporting women throughout their life stages, on their health and wellbeing journey through empathetic, respectful, and patient-centered care. Mittagong is located 1hr south west of Sydney and classified as MMM3.

 

GP Role Description

We are looking for a part-time or full-time General Practitioner. The General Practitioner will be responsible for providing primary care services, conducting medical consultations, performing examinations, and delivering compassionate care to patients.

 

Qualifications

  • Medical degree from an accredited institution
  • Current registration and license to practice as a General Practitioner in Australia
  • Primary Care, and Family Medicine skills; ability to diagnose and treat various medical conditions
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
  • Experience in women's health or keen to learn

 

We are looking for, and keen to hear from General Practitioners work in areas that can support the care of women's health and wellbeing.
